|
dune-pdelab 2.8
|
Loading...
Searching...
No Matches
vectoriterator.hh
Go to the documentation of this file.
141 vector_iterator(const vector_iterator<W>& r, typename std::enable_if<is_const && !std::is_same<V,W>::value && std::is_same<vector,W>::value,void*>::type = nullptr)
iterator end()
void increment()
Iterators(RemoteIndexList &remoteIndices, GlobalIndexList &globalIndices, BoolList &booleans)
iterator(ParallelIndexSet< TG, TL, N > &indexSet, const Father &father)
tags::container< T >::type container_tag(const T &)
Gets instance of container tag associated with T.
Definition backend/istl/tags.hh:234
For backward compatibility – Do not use this!
Extracts the container tag from T.
Definition backend/istl/tags.hh:143
Definition vectoriterator.hh:21
std::tuple< Iterators..., typename T::const_iterator > type
Definition vectoriterator.hh:44
std::tuple< Iterators..., typename T::iterator > type
Definition vectoriterator.hh:50
std::tuple< Iterators..., typename T::const_iterator > type
Definition vectoriterator.hh:57
std::tuple< Iterators..., typename T::iterator > type
Definition vectoriterator.hh:63
Definition vectoriterator.hh:70
Definition vectoriterator.hh:86
static const bool is_const
Definition vectoriterator.hh:90
tags::container< V >::type::base_tag vector_tag
Definition vectoriterator.hh:89
V & vector_reference
Definition vectoriterator.hh:88
const V & vector_reference
Definition vectoriterator.hh:103
V vector
Definition vectoriterator.hh:102
tags::container< V >::type::base_tag vector_tag
Definition vectoriterator.hh:104
Definition vectoriterator.hh:113
std::enable_if< is_const &&!std::is_same< vector, W >::value &&std::is_same< vector, W >::value, vector_iterator & >::type operator=(const vector_iterator< W > &r)
Definition vectoriterator.hh:157
vector_iterator & operator++()
Definition vectoriterator.hh:179
vector_iterator operator++(int)
Definition vectoriterator.hh:185
BaseT::reference operator*() const
Definition vectoriterator.hh:173
BaseT::pointer operator->() const
Definition vectoriterator.hh:167
vector_iterator(const vector_iterator< W > &r, typename std::enable_if< is_const &&!std::is_same< V, W >::value &&std::is_same< vector, W >::value, void * >::type=nullptr)
Definition vectoriterator.hh:141
std::enable_if< std::is_same< vector, typenamevector_iterator< W >::vector >::value, bool >::type operator!=(const vector_iterator< W > &r) const
Definition vectoriterator.hh:214
vector_iterator(vector_reference vector, bool at_end)
Definition vectoriterator.hh:127
std::enable_if< std::is_same< vector, typenamevector_iterator< W >::vector >::value, bool >::type operator==(const vector_iterator< W > &r) const
Definition vectoriterator.hh:197
Legal Statements / Impressum | Hosted by TU Dresden & Uni Heidelberg | Generated by
1.9.8